You can use error nodes in the TRANSFORM to prevent text generation under certain circumstances. If the user-defined conditions are reached, the text production is suppressed.

By using this function you can control whether the entire text can be produced, or whether it should be excluded from production and fail. One possible scenario would be for example if the data set of a product does not meet certain minimum standards, like missing product name, brand or product type.

In this given example, we want to exclude all products without a value for "category". First we create a node with the required condition. Afterwards, we create an error node and connect them both. Within the error node you can define a message that will be displayed instead of the generated text.

